Summary of Job Purpose and Person Specification

The post holder shall be responsible for managing day-to-day Quality activities for the US and/or UK facility. The post holder shall be responsible for ensuring solutions are ethical, regulatory compliant, and responsive to client needs.

Organisational Position

The post holder reports to the Director of Global Quality, Head of Global Operations, or appropriate designee.

Responsibilities

o Managing the Quality Assurance functions in the US and/or UK ensuring the delivery of a nimble, efficient, and compliant quality management system.

o Ensure that the structure and organization of the quality teams deliver the highest standard of Quality Assurance paying regard to the US and European regulatory requirements.

o Establish firm and effective means of communication and working between teams.

o Maintain professional and productive relationships with customers.

o Interact with customers and regulators, when required, during audits, inspections etc., serving as an ambassador for quality.

o Ensure that quality assurance and compliance is understood at the US and/or UK facility and by all applicable employees.

o Promote continuous improvement and champion change.

o Encourage the use of quality measurements and lead and host regular Quality Management Review (QMR) meetings.

o Support and participate in Quality Control activities.

o Host all regulatory and client audits.

o Work with department leaders to address and respond to any audit findings.

o Ensure appropriate processes and procedures are in place, keeping compliance at its highest level.

o Take the lead in ensuring that suppliers and customers are supportive of quality aims.

o Champion training and continuous professional development for all staff.

o Audit suppliers.

o Ensure that all contracts, technical agreements, and equivalent documents are appropriate and properly signed off.

o Support the safeguarding of data and confidential information.

o Support the health and safety requirements.
